Laboratory and clinical investigations on anterior cruciate reconstruction.

Using normal cadaver knees from adults, we studied the functional importance of the sites of attachments of the anterior cruciate ligament on the lateral femoral condyle as determinants of the length of the ligament at different amounts of knee flexion. The distance between the central point of the normal attachment area on the tibia and the point slightly proximo-medial to the normal central point on the femur was found to be most isometric with the full range of knee motion. We also studied the biomechanical strength of the two types of the patellar tendon graft (one, a free tendon, and the other, a tendon with its bone insertions at both ends), and found that the bone-tendon preparation achieved stronger fixation to the bone in earlier postoperative time than the free tendon.Between 1981 and 1984, we performed the anterior cruciate reconstruction on 27 patients using the patellar bone-tendon-bone graft. Results were analyzed on 15 patients who were followed for more than one year postoperatively. Eighty per cent of these patients showed excellent or good results. Objective results were better in the patients who had an extra-articular augmentation procedure than in those who had no augmentation.
